## Building Access — Spares Room (Hullbrook Annex)

Contractors: the spare hardware room is down the east corridor on the ground floor, third door on the left. Sign in at the front desk first and grab a visitor lanyard. Anything you take out, jot it in the blue logbook — yes, even the little stuff. The door self-locks, so don't wedge it. To get in, punch in the code below.

staff pass of hagug-taguf = bdg-HJ-9

**Ticket: Config drift on FareForge workers**

Priority: High. The three FareForge rule-evaluation workers in the Dunmere region no longer agree on surcharge rounding. Worker B was hand-patched during the February incident and never reconciled. Result: identical carts get different shipping fees depending on which worker answers. Don't debug the rules themselves — they're fine. Reimage all three workers from the baseline template, then verify checksums. For reference, the canonical settings every worker should be running are listed below.

service settings:
[sorys]
port = 8000
team = eliius
host = sorys.novacstack.example
region = south-3
access_code = ac_f66665
timeout_ms = 250

## Artifact Signing — SDK Parity Notes (Weekly Sync)

Kestrel SDK for Android reached parity with the Swift client this sprint: offline queueing, batched telemetry, and retry semantics now match. Both SDKs ship as signed artifacts from the same pipeline. Remaining gap: background sync throttling, targeted next sprint. Verify both release bundles before tagging. Both artifacts validate against the shared signing key below.

signing key of kawig-fafog = bky19_6Fypv1qws7J8qJtaYjX